Article: Three factors of successful work force planning

Most organizations recognize that their current and future success hinges on the capabilities of their work force. In documents and plans, they boldly declare that their people are their most valuable asset. However, the actions of many organizations leave their work force and stakeholders wondering if they are really serious about how much they value people. Organizations are employing work force planning to identify actions that place resources behind the rhetoric related to people. Why should we conduct work force planning?
